Seafood broth market comprises stock or broth made from seafood bones and residue. It is a rich source of collagen, minerals, and protein. Seafood broth enhances the taste and nutrients value of soups, stews, and other dishes. It reduces bones and skin from fish and shellfish into a nutrient dense liquid. Market drivers: The global Seafood Broth Market Demand is driven by the increasing consumer preference for healthier cuisine options. Rising health consciousness and awareness about nutritional benefits of seafood are positively influencing the market demand. Growing popularity of Asian cuisines like Ramen soup using seafood broth as a major ingredient is another key factor boosting the market growth. Ease of preparation from leftover seafood ingredients is supporting the uptake of seafood broth among home cooks and restaurants.

Current Challenges in Seafood Broth Market:

With increasing demand for seafood products globally, supply chain has become a major challenge for seafood broth market players. Complex international supply chains involve multiple stakeholders across geographies, which increases risks. Maintaining quality and safety standards during long-distance transportation needs improved monitoring systems. Overfishing is another concern impacting availability of raw materials. Environmental agencies have imposed stringent fishing quotas to prevent depletion of fish stock. This affects production planning for broth manufacturers.
